Output 43d52ce640a8411cd28918a2e893ff6203dc18415f4766fe0239a1a245ec0217:0

value
11562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c249898a0e76b3dbe89c886e53c30c50cb4792642a9102a66e375b2508bc0a7e
address
bc1pcfycnzsww6eah6yu3ph98scv2r950yny92gs9fnwxadj2z9upflqgsvw9u
transaction
43d52ce640a8411cd28918a2e893ff6203dc18415f4766fe0239a1a245ec0217
spent
true